Global Engineered fluids (Fluorinated fluids) Market (USD Million), 2021 - 2031

In the year 2024, the Global Engineered fluids (Fluorinated fluids) Market was valued at USD 1,558.20 million.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 2,812.07 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 8.8%.

The global Engineered Fluids (Fluorinated Fluids) market has seen a significant evolution in recent years, driven by the unique properties and applications of these specialized fluids. Engineered fluids, particularly fluorinated fluids, are known for their exceptional chemical stability, high dielectric strength, and low flammability. These characteristics make them essential in a range of high-performance applications, including electronics cooling, chemical processing, and fire extinguishing systems. As industries continue to prioritize safety, efficiency, and environmental sustainability, the demand for engineered fluids is experiencing robust growth.

In the electronics sector, fluorinated fluids are increasingly used for cooling high-performance components and systems. Their low viscosity and high thermal conductivity enable efficient heat dissipation, which is crucial for maintaining the performance and reliability of electronic devices. Additionally, the non-reactive nature of fluorinated fluids ensures that they do not damage sensitive electronic components, further driving their adoption in advanced computing and telecommunications technologies.

The chemical processing industry also represents a significant portion of the engineered fluids market. Fluorinated fluids are employed as solvents, carriers, and reaction media due to their chemical inertness and ability to withstand extreme conditions. Their use in processes such as polymerization and fluorination enhances reaction efficiency and product purity. Moreover, these fluids contribute to safer processing environments by reducing the risk of fire and chemical reactivity.
